C# Class WaysNetwork, TheDeadMemories

Inheritance: MonoBehaviour
Afficher le fichier Open project: TheDeadMemoriesTeam/TheDeadMemories Class Usage Examples

Méthodes publiques

Свойство Type Description
headArc Transform[]
isConnectedGraph bool
isOrientedArc bool[]
tailArc Transform[]

Méthodes publiques

Méthode Description
Start ( ) : void
Update ( ) : void
generateAdjacencyList ( ) : void
getNbNodes ( ) : int
getNearestNode ( Vector3 position ) : Transform
getRandomNode ( ) : Transform
getShortestPath ( Vector3 from, Vector3 to ) : Vector3[]

Private Methods

Méthode Description
dijkstra ( Vector3 from, Vector3 to ) : List

Method Details

Start() public méthode

public Start ( ) : void
Résultat void

Update() public méthode

public Update ( ) : void
Résultat void

generateAdjacencyList() public méthode

public generateAdjacencyList ( ) : void
Résultat void

getNbNodes() public méthode

public getNbNodes ( ) : int
Résultat int

getNearestNode() public méthode

public getNearestNode ( Vector3 position ) : Transform
position Vector3
Résultat Transform

getRandomNode() public méthode

public getRandomNode ( ) : Transform
Résultat Transform

getShortestPath() public méthode

public getShortestPath ( Vector3 from, Vector3 to ) : Vector3[]
from Vector3
to Vector3
Résultat Vector3[]

Property Details

headArc public_oe property

public Transform[] headArc
Résultat Transform[]

isConnectedGraph public_oe property

public bool isConnectedGraph
Résultat bool

isOrientedArc public_oe property

public bool[] isOrientedArc
Résultat bool[]

tailArc public_oe property

public Transform[] tailArc
Résultat Transform[]